Transaction 39d59fb7721fb2da9483e7eec2f51e11822ed133265bf65124fa2fe4eeff16d3

30 Input
2 Outputs
  • 39d59fb7721fb2da9483e7eec2f51e11822ed133265bf65124fa2fe4eeff16d3:0
  • value  69607
    address  3EuUKKy5ZKziyDBvzLVyHPqMW7WA6c5SXC
  • 39d59fb7721fb2da9483e7eec2f51e11822ed133265bf65124fa2fe4eeff16d3:1
  • value  9630
    address  bc1q7682z638yqpwaw40ae6vdur7rljsf7z3zs0rz5